The Role
As a Graduate, you will be part of a team of product specialists, designers, developers and data analysts that build and maintain Rare’s suite of cutting-edge diversity software products.
The one year programme provides an opportunity to roll onto a permanent job at Rare for successful candidates.
Main responsibilities:
- Be the main point of contact for student queries relating to our software
- Help test our products before feature releases, find and report bugs and help to iterate solutions with our developers
- Configure product builds for our clients
- Translate product strategy into detailed requirements for prototype construction and final product development by engineering teams
- Help develop simple, intuitive and effective software solutions
- Assess current competitor offerings, seeking opportunities for differentiation
- Client onboarding
About Rare
Rare is a multi-award-winning recruitment technology company. We build cutting-edge software that helps our clients make better hiring decisions.
Through our award-winning products we’re changing who gets hired and how. We’re helping organisations to be smarter, to look not just at someone’s achievements, but at the context in which those achievements occurred. We’re helping employers look more like the communities they serve.
We use a data-driven approach to build digital products to ensure our clients hire the best graduates from diverse backgrounds. Over 150 blue-chip employers use our products. We have contextualised over 3 million job applications. Our contextualised recruitment system increases hires from disadvantaged backgrounds by over 60%.
